In general, 0.70 of Cronbach Alpha was accepted and a value as low as 0.60 could be acceptable. In this case, the Cronbach Alpha reliability of overall maximization tendency was 0.974 and the calculation showed … WebCronbach alpha values range from 0 to 1.0, with many experts saying the value must reach at least 0.6 to 0.7 or higher to confirm consistency. If you find a lower value while assessing your CA, some programs let you to reassess CA after removing a specific question. This allows you to pinpoint and eliminate questions that do not produce ...
